Jorrit de Jong (Program Co-Director/USA)

jorrit6.jpg
Jorrit de Jong is a Research Fellow at the Ash Institute for Democratic Governance and Innovation at the Harvard Kennedy School of Government and Senior Lecturer in Public Management at VU University, Amsterdam. His research, teaching and consultancy work focus on innovations in governance. Jorrit is the former Director of the Centre for Government Studies, at Leiden University. He is co-founder of the Kafka Brigade, an action research team investigating excessive bureaucracy. He served as a special adviser on the Dutch Ministerial Committee on Public Sector Reform. A specialist in simulation games, Jorrit has taught in many (international) executive education programs. Two books on improving access to public services, co-authored and co-edited with Gowher Rizvi will be published in 2009. Another volume, on transforming principles in government innovation is forthcoming.
